The town takes its name from the Miami Indians and is pronounced "My-am-uh". Wayland C. Lykins was the son of a missionary to the Peoria Indians. He wanted to be a cattle rancher and so came to Indian Territory where there would be plenty of grazing land. Continuing to follow his dream,he went to Washington D.C.,got the town site of Miami approved,and on March 2,1891,Miami became the first chartered town in Indian Territory. |
